Water quality coliform enzyme substrate detection system:
It consists of four parts: LK-2014S programmable quantitative sealing machine, 51 or 97 well quantitative detection disk, 100mL quantitative bottle, and enzyme substrate detection reagent. Scope of water sample testing: drinking water, source water, bottled water, reclaimed water, secondary water supply, pipeline water, wastewater, food water, livestock water, medical water, etc.
This detection method uses Escherichia coli to produce β - galactosidase to decompose the chromogenic substrate ONPG (Ortho nitrophenyl - β - D-galactopyranoside) to make the culture medium yellow. The principle of Escherichia coli producing β - glucuronidase to break down MUG (4-methyl-membelliferyl - β - glucuronide) and produce fluorescence in the culture medium under 366 nm ultraviolet light is used to qualitatively and quantitatively determine the total coliforms in water, fecal coliforms (heat-resistant coliforms), and Escherichia coli.

Escherichia coli analyzerThe detection method used is widely adopted in developed countries internationally. Compared with the standard detection methods in China, such as multi tube fermentation and membrane filtration, it is simple and fast. Its selective culture medium has the effect of inhibiting miscellaneous bacteria, with low false positives and accurate quantification. Due to the convenience and speed of this method, it can improve efficiency and shorten detection time in daily laboratory testing, and timely report data in emergency monitoring, avoiding major public safety accidents.
